Reliable playback on macOS starts with consistency rather than dramatic tweaks. If you use a Mac for music listening, file playback, or feeding an external DAC, the goal is simple: keep the audio path stable, avoid unnecessary processing, and make sure the output device is configured for the material you actually play. A dependable setup is usually quieter, easier to troubleshoot, and less likely to surprise you with level jumps, dropouts, or mismatched sample rates.
Start with the audio path
Before changing settings, identify how audio leaves the Mac. A built-in headphone jack, USB DAC, HDMI connection, and network audio device can all behave differently. Open Audio MIDI Setup and confirm which device macOS is actively using. That is the place to check channel count, sample rate, bit depth, and whether the device is exposing the mode you expect.
For stereo music playback, make sure the selected output is not accidentally set to a multichannel format unless your system genuinely requires it. A simple mismatch here can create confusion later, especially when software players, system sounds, and streaming apps all share the same device.
Match format settings to real use
macOS can resample audio when the system output format does not match the source. That is not always a problem, but it can complicate critical listening and troubleshooting. If you mostly play standard music files or streams, a sensible default output format helps reduce unnecessary conversions. If you often switch between different source formats, it is worth knowing whether your playback software changes the device format automatically or leaves macOS to handle the conversion.
What matters most is not chasing one “perfect” number, but choosing a setup you understand. If your DAC or interface supports several rates, use stable settings it handles well and confirm playback behavior with familiar material instead of assuming higher values automatically improve results.
Reduce system interruptions
Reliable audio also depends on everything around the playback engine. Disable unnecessary alert sounds during listening sessions, and be cautious with apps that take temporary control of the audio device for calls, meetings, or video playback. When multiple applications compete for the same output, glitches are more likely.
Background activity matters too. Large sync jobs, aggressive browser tabs, and overloaded USB hubs can all contribute to interruptions. If you hear clicks or brief dropouts, test again with fewer peripherals attached and fewer demanding tasks running. On laptops, consistent power settings can help during longer sessions, especially when external devices are bus-powered.
Choose playback software carefully
Different players expose different levels of control. Some are designed for convenience across playlists, streaming, and system integration; others focus on output mode selection, library management, or tight control over sample-rate switching. For everyday listening, the best choice is usually the one that makes device behavior transparent.
Useful features include clear output-device selection, predictable volume handling, optional exclusive access where supported, and visible confirmation of the active sample rate. If a player adds sound enhancement, crossfeed, or loudness tools, treat those as deliberate choices rather than defaults you forget are enabled.
Troubleshoot common playback problems
If playback sounds wrong, start with the basics: confirm the correct output device, verify the format in Audio MIDI Setup, and test with another player or another file. If only one application misbehaves, the issue may be in that app’s device handling rather than in macOS itself.
If you hear distortion, check for software volume stacking between the app, macOS, and any connected hardware. If output disappears after sleep or reconnecting a DAC, reselect the device and confirm the cable or port path. With USB audio, a direct connection is often more reliable than a crowded hub.
macOS can deliver very solid audio playback, but the strongest results come from a disciplined setup: one clear output path, well-understood format choices, minimal background interference, and software that tells you what it is doing. That approach will not guarantee identical behavior across every device and OS version, but it gives you a stable foundation for listening and problem-solving.
